Job Summary

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Payroll Manager to join our team at Cozen O'Connor. The successful candidate will be responsible for overseeing the development of the payroll supervisor and specialist, managing vendor relationships, and ensuring timely and accurate processing of semi-monthly payroll.

Key Responsibilities
  • Manage the Payroll Department, including human resource issues, performance evaluations, and training and support for new team members.
  • Develop and maintain relationships with payroll vendors, including ADP.
  • Coordinate with other departments, including finance and human resources, to ensure seamless payroll processing.
  • Lead payroll-related projects, including new software implementation and review of jurisdictional requirements.
  • Ensure internal controls are in place and properly followed, and assist with developing additional controls.
  • Identify and address special needs for various legal practices.
  • Manage year-end processes, including tax form preparation and summaries for employees.
Requirements
  • Minimum of 5-7 years of supervisory and payroll experience.
  • Prior experience in a law firm and working knowledge of payroll software (ADP) are highly desirable.
  • Proven ability to supervise a team in a continuously changing environment.
  • Ability to identify risk areas and implement necessary processes to manage risks.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.
  • Organ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ple tasks and projects.
  • Strong analytical skills to identify issues and develop effective solutions.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office for Windows, with advanced Excel skills.
